Overnights: Star Plus UK delivers best ratings of 2018 so far on Friday

After a bleak start to 2018, Star Plus has had its best week of the year so far in UK ratings, with Friday’s figures a huge boost for the channel, according to exclusive data obtained by BizAsiaLive.com .

Star Plus delivered a share of 0.31% with ‘Yeh Hai Mohabbatein’ playing a big part in the channel’s success. It was watched by 154,300 viewers at 19:30, followed by ‘Tu Sooraj Main Saanjh Piyaji’ at 19:00 with 130,400 viewers, ‘Yeh Rishta Kya Kehlata Hai’ at 18:00 with 107,800 viewers and ‘Chakravyuh’ at 20:00 with 91,100 viewers.

Rishtey Cineplex moved up to No.2 with a share of 0.10%. Its top performer was ‘Kuch Kuch Hota Hai’ at 19:00 with 35,000 viewers.

ZEE Cinema was in third with a share of 0.05%. The channel did well owing to the success of ‘Holiday’ starring Akshay Kumar at 08:15 with 16,600 viewers. ‘Akele Hum Akele Tum’ at 11:15 also did well with 11,800 viewers.

Hum TV was in fourth with a share of 0.04%. Its top shows were ‘Parchhayi’ at 21:00 with 24,800 viewers and ‘Oh Rungreza’ at 20:00 with 12,600 viewers.

Sony MAX also delivered a share of 0.04% with ‘Dangerous Ishhq’ at 17:30 pulling in 13,300 viewers.

Sony Entertainment Television, Rishtey and Hum Masala fetched a share of 0.03%. ‘Mere Sai’ on Sony TV was biggest show with 32,500 viewers, followed by ‘Rishta Likhenge Hum Naya’ at 21:00 with 16,500 viewers and ‘Yeh Un Dinon Ki Baat Hai’ at 22:30 with 11,800 viewers.

ZEE TV registered a share of 0.02%, while Colors fell to 0.01%.

Above data is overnight ratings supplied by Attentional – and may change slightly after consolidated figures become available in seven days from BARB.
